habanalabs: Manipulate DMA addresses in ASIC functions
Routing device accesses to the host memory requires the usage of a base offset, which is canceled by the iATU just before leaving the device. The value of the base offset might be distinctive between different ASIC types. The manipulation of the addresses is currently used throughout the driver code, and one should be aware to it whenever providing a host memory address to the device. This patch removes this manipulation from the driver common code, and moves it to the ASIC specific functions that are responsible for host memory allocation/mapping.
